Experience the European Watershed up close: Discovering the Hahnenkamm

This guided natural history hike follows the European main watershed in the Edelsfeld area and combines vibrant local history with impressive landscapes. Over approximately 13 kilometers, you will experience an authentic exploration between Jura heights, forest paths, and tranquil springs.

Architecture of the Landscape: Where Drops Write History

Just behind Edelsfeld runs the continental divide that separates water flowing towards the North Sea and the Black Sea. At Hahnenkamm, geology becomes an open-air museum: hard rocks here are not erratics, but witnesses of the karst landscape of the Bavarian Jura. At selected points, the guide explains local history, spring formation, and mining tradition.

City Tour in Nature: Paths, Panoramas, Cultural Heritage

The route follows established hiking trails at Hahnenkamm towards Bernricht and Schnellersdorf. You will pass educational panels on the European watershed, gaze over light forested hilltops, and encounter traces of a once-thriving industry in the region, such as glass and iron processing, which still shapes the cultural heritage today.
